The Saudi Arabia Automotive Spare Parts Market was valued at USD 6,200 million in 2024 and is expected to grow at a strong CAGR of around 7.77% during the forecast period (2025-2033F), driven by growing vehicle ownership and an aging vehicle fleet.
Automobile accessories are elements that are used to replace components that are worn or damaged within a car to ensure the continuity of the car, its safety, and efficiency. These contain engine parts, electrical system, braking and suspension systems, filters, and transmission systems. These components play a vital role in the vehicle life cycle, downtime, and cost-effectiveness of the maintenance required in case of passenger cars, commercial vehicles, and two-wheelers.
In Saudi Arabia, companies are paying attention to the digitalization of the distribution of spare parts, strategic alliances with international OEMs, and developing aftermarket networks to address the increasing demand. Major players are turning to e-commerce programs, B2B order management systems, and AI-based inventory management programs to improve reach and shorten lead times. The investments in domestic production and other value-added services, such as warranties and on-demand delivery, are assisting companies to cement their market position and customer loyalty.
On April 30, 2025, SOUEAST officially launched the Saudi Arabia subsidiary. On the same day, the SOUEAST Saudi spare parts center officially opened, and a signing ceremony for the cooperation of the spare parts center with Starlinks was completed, marking a key milestone in its expansion across the Middle East. This move reinforces the brand´s localization strategy, ensuring enhanced customer service, faster logistics, and a stronger presence in the Saudi market.

Growth of Multi-Brand Aftermarket Platforms
The Saudi automotive spare parts industry is transforming with the emergence of multi-brand aftermarket sites, which offer consumers an extensive range of products from various manufacturers under one roof. These websites are convenient, offer competitive rates, and are transparent, making them attractive to rational customers and car fleet operators. Digitalization is one of the factors that has helped B2C and B2B buyers order parts online, ensure real-time availability, and track their delivery. To capture this expanding segment, companies are investing significant resources in e-commerce ecosystems. This movement is increasing the aftermarket and is making it less reliant on conventional retail outlets.
On May 27, 2024, MG Motor Middle East, in partnership with Jiad Modern Motors, a Mohamed Yousuf Naghi Company, announced the opening of its second regional parts warehouse in the Middle East. Located in Jeddah, Saudi Arabia, operational as of October 15, 2024. This marks a significant step towards strengthening after-sales support and improving spare parts distribution for MG vehicles across Saudi Arabia, the GCC, and the Levant.

The electrical components segment dominated the market share in 2024.
Based on the component, the market is segmented into engine components, electrical components, suspension and braking parts, transmission and steering, and others. Among these, the electrical components segment dominated the market share in 2024 due to the rapid adoption of the latest electronic parts in vehicles. This segment focuses on its strong replacement procedures, as there is an increasing demand for infotainment systems, sensors, and certain parts of EVs. Moreover, the growth in the penetration of hybrid and electric cars, as outlined in Vision 2030, also increases the demand for specialized electric parts. For instance, on December 12, 2024, Al-Kadi Commerce & Industry and FORVIA HELLA, a global leader in automotive lighting, electronics, and spare parts, announced the signing of the "Sharaka" (Arabic for "partnership") agreement, which focuses on the sole distributor, local manufacturing, and knowledge transfer for a competitive automotive aftermarket industry.
The aftermarket segment held a dominant market share in 2024.
Based on sales channel, the Saudi Arabia automotive spare parts market is segmented into OEM (original equipment manufacturer) and aftermarket. Among these, the aftermarket segment held a dominant market share in 2024. This is propelled through the use of cost-effective solutions and extensive availability of multi-brand parts in the aftermarket segment across the Kingdom. Consumers with an aging automobile fleet and growing concerns about low prices will increasingly choose the aftermarket to obtain repairs and replacements. The emergence of e-commerce sites and B2B digital distribution channels intensifies aftermarket access to and acceptance of aftermarket products. For example, on July 17, 2025, Partfinder UAE announced expansion into Saudi Arabia, India, and the UK, Following Regional Success, which launched to make spare part sourcing simple, fast, and transparent. It is now the UAE’s leading digital platform for connecting car owners with trusted part sellers.
Western Region is expected to grow in the market during the forecast period (2025-2033)
The Western Region, comprising Jeddah, Makkah, and Madinah, is rapidly becoming a booming market in the automotive spare parts business. Tourist and pilgrimage-based transportation is on the rise in the region, necessitating the use and maintenance of vehicles. According to data from the Saudi Arabia Ministry of Tourism, in 2024, the number of tourists was approximately 86.16 million, including around 0.22 million Hajj tourists and approximately 4.32 million Ziarah Madinah pilgrims. The growth of logistics and commercial transportation services also contributes to the demand for replacement parts. Therefore, the market growth is maintained by investments in road infrastructure and the emergence of urban mobility solutions. The Western Region, with numerous local and foreign players expanding their operations, has a promising future. On May 19, 2025, Jeddah Circuit witnessed a major milestone in the automotive world with the official launch of the global automotive brand Kaiyi in the Saudi market. All maintenance, spare parts, and after-sales services for Kaiyi vehicles across Saudi Arabia will be provided by Motor FIX, the specialized after-sales arm of Taajeer Group.

Q1: What is the Saudi Arabia Automotive Spare Parts market’s current market size and growth potential?
The Saudi Arabia Automotive Spare Parts market was valued at USD 6,200 million in 2024 and is projected to grow at a CAGR of 7.77% from 2025 to 2033. The growth is fueled by rising vehicle ownership, an aging fleet requiring frequent maintenance, and digital adoption in aftermarket sales.
Q2: Which segment has the largest share of the Saudi Arabia Automotive Spare Parts market by Component?
Engine Components dominate the market due to their high replacement frequency, higher cost compared to other components, and critical role in ensuring vehicle performance in harsh climatic conditions.
Q3: What are the driving factors for the growth of the Saudi Arabia Automotive Spare Parts market?
Market growth is driven by Vision 2030 initiatives encouraging local manufacturing, rising vehicle population, expansion of ride-hailing and logistics services, and growing adoption of digital and e-commerce channels for aftermarket parts.
Q4: What are the emerging technologies and trends in the Saudi Arabia Automotive Spare Parts market?
Key trends include AI-driven inventory management, predictive maintenance solutions, increasing online spare parts platforms, and integration of telematics for real-time diagnostics. Additionally, the shift toward EV components and eco-friendly materials is gaining momentum.
Q5: What are the key challenges in the Saudi Arabia Automotive Spare Parts market?
Challenges include high dependency on imports, counterfeit product risks in the aftermarket, fluctuating raw material costs, and the need for a skilled workforce to manage advanced automotive technologies.
Q6: Which region dominates the Saudi Arabia Automotive Spare Parts market?
The Central Region dominates the market due to Riyadh’s high vehicle density, strong dealership presence, and ongoing infrastructure development, creating consistent demand for maintenance and spare parts.

Q8: What strategies are companies adopting to grow in the Saudi Automotive Spare Parts market?
Companies are investing in local manufacturing units, forming strategic partnerships with global OEMs, and implementing digital supply chain solutions. E-commerce integration and B2B platforms for bulk orders are also key focus areas to improve customer reach and reduce lead times.
Q9: How is Vision 2030 impacting the Saudi Automotive Spare Parts market?
Vision 2030 is boosting the market by encouraging local manufacturing, reducing import reliance, and promoting foreign investments in the automotive sector. The focus on industrial diversification and EV infrastructure development is opening new growth opportunities for high-tech components.
